Genome polyprotein [1424-1463]/[1502-1685]
Name:Genome polyprotein [1424-1463]/[1502-1685]
Synonyms:WNV CF40.Gly.NS3Pro | WNV NS2B(H):NS3 | West Nile Virus (WNV) NS2B-NS3 Protease
Type:Cofactor/Enzyme
Mol. Mass.:n/a
Description:It is the catalytically active recombinant WNV protease, consisting of a 40-residue component of cofactor NS2B tethered via a nonapeptide (G4SG4) to the N-terminal 184 residues of NS3.
Components:This complex has 2 components.
